Understanding Your DVLA Summary Report

Your copyright summary report from the DVLA provides a detailed look of your driving background. It features information such as points accumulated on your driving document, previously held licenses and any limitations applied to your ability to drive . Reviewing this document carefully is essential for accurately understanding your current standing and spotting any possible issues that may require resolution.

DVLA Summary Explained: Crucial Data & How to View

Understanding your copyright history from the DVLA is vital for multiple reasons. This document provides a thorough overview of your licensing history, featuring any penalties accumulated. You can simply retrieve this report directly from the DVLA online portal , though you'll need a Digital account and to authenticate your identity. In addition, you might be able to apply for a paper copy via post, although this method usually takes considerably more time and may involve a charge .
